[0001] The utility model relates to a chair, specifically a rotating bathing chair. BACKGROUND
[0002] As an auxiliary device designed to provide convenience in the bathroom environment, the design and function of the bathing chair are centered around enhancing the bathing experience and safety of the user. For the physically challenged, the bathing chair can provide a stable support point, helping them maintain balance and reduce the risk of slipping, as the bathing chair is usually designed with armrests and adjustable height, allowing users to easily stand or sit down through the armrests, which is particularly important for those with limited mobility. The seat part of the bathing chair is usually designed ergonomically to ensure that the user can comfortably sit and bathe, avoiding fatigue and discomfort caused by standing for a long time. The material and design of many bathing chairs are easy to clean and disinfect, which is very important for maintaining a sanitary environment in the bathroom.
[0003] The main importance of the bathing chair is to improve the safety of the bathing process. For the elderly or physically challenged, the bathroom is a place where it is easy to slip and get hurt. The introduction of the bathing chair greatly reduces this risk, allowing them to safely perform daily bathing. With the bathing chair, those who would otherwise need help to bathe can now complete this daily activity more independently. The current bathing chair has a traditional chair structure. Because the legs are fixed during use, it is not convenient for people who have difficulty sitting on the chair to adjust the rotation angle as needed, especially the direction they face. It is not user-friendly to use. SUMMARY
[0004] To solve the above problems, the purpose of the utility model is to provide a rotating bathing chair.
[0005] To achieve the above purpose, the technical scheme of the utility model is as follows: a rotating bathing chair, comprising legs and a seat plate, the top of the legs is fixed with a freely rotatable turntable, the lower half of the turntable is fixedly connected with the top of the legs, the seat plate is fixed on the upper half of the turntable, the surface of the seat plate is provided with a downwardly recessed washing groove, and the washing groove is long strip-shaped and penetrates through the surface of the entire seat plate.
[0006] Further, the lower surface of the seat plate is provided with a latch structure, the outer side walls of the upper and lower parts of the turntable are uniformly provided with a plurality of vertical positioning grooves, a spring is arranged on the latch structure, and the fixed end of the latch structure is inserted into the positioning grooves of the upper and lower parts of the turntable by the spring.
[0007] Further, each leg is a telescopic rod structure, and the rod body structures of adjacent nested together are provided with elastic limiting protruding structures.
[0008] Further, the lower end of each leg is provided with a foot pad of suction cup structure.
[0009] Further, the rear side of the seat plate is provided with a back plate structure, and the back plate structure is fixedly connected with the lower surface of the seat plate through left-right symmetrical bent pipes.
[0010] Further, the two sides of the plate are provided with left-right symmetrical arched handrail structures, and the bottom of each side handrail structure is fixedly connected with the lower surface of the seat plate.
[0011] Further, the back of the back plate structure is provided with an inwardly recessed handle structure at the top.
[0012] Further, the bottom of the left and right handrail structures is fixedly connected through a connecting sleeve.
[0013] Further, the middle part of the handrail structure is sleeved with a protective sleeve made of soft material.
[0014] Through the above arrangement, the rotating angle can be adjusted as needed during use, and the upper and lower part outer side walls of the rotating disc are uniformly provided with a plurality of vertical positioning grooves, the pin structure is provided with a spring, the fixed end of the pin structure is inserted into the positioning groove of the upper and lower part of the rotating disc by the spring, so that the fixed end of the pin structure can slide along the outer side surface of the rotating disc during rotation, and once the fixed end of the pin structure is rotated to the next positioning groove, it can be quickly inserted into the positioning groove, thereby realizing quick positioning and locking of the rotating disc, that is, not only the rotating angle can be conveniently adjusted, but also quick locking after adjustment can be conveniently realized, and the adjustment mode is simple, convenient, safe, reliable and the like. [0024] As Figures 1-5 indicated, a rotating bathing chair comprises a supporting leg 1 and a seat plate 2, the top of the supporting leg 1 is fixed with a freely rotatable rotating disc 3, such as the rotating disc structure supported by the ball in the current upper and lower structure, the lower half of the rotating disc 3 is fixedly connected with the top of the supporting leg 1, the seat plate 2 is fixed on the upper half of the rotating disc 3, the surface center of the seat plate 2 is provided with a downwardly recessed cleaning groove 4, and the cleaning groove 4 is a long strip and penetrates through the surface of the entire seat plate 2.
[0025] In order to facilitate positioning and locking the rotating disc 3 after rotation, the lower surface of the seat plate 2 is provided with a latch structure 5, the outer side wall of the upper and lower parts of the rotating disc 3 is uniformly provided with a plurality of vertical positioning grooves 6, the latch structure 5 is provided with a spring 7, the spring 7 makes the fixed end of the latch structure 5 inserted into the positioning grooves 6 of the upper and lower parts of the rotating disc 3, that is, the fixed end of the latch structure 5 is inserted into the positioning grooves 6 of the upper and lower parts at the same time, which can simultaneously position and limit the upper and lower parts of the rotating disc 3, so that the limiting and fixing is more firm.
[0026] Each leg 1 is a telescopic rod structure, and the adjacent nested rod body structures are provided with elastic limiting protrusion structures 8, which are the limiting structures currently used in telescopic umbrella rods.
[0027] The rear side of the seat plate 2 is provided with a back plate structure 10, which is fixedly connected with the lower surface of the seat plate 2 through left and right symmetrical elbow pipes 11. The back of the back plate structure 10 is provided with an inwardly recessed handle structure 13 at the top. The surfaces of the back plate structure 10 and the seat plate 2 can also be covered with a silica gel pad, which can not only prevent slipping but also improve comfort.
[0028] The two sides of the seat plate 2 are provided with left and right symmetrical arched handrail structures 12, and the bottoms of the respective side handrail structures 12 are fixedly connected with the lower surface of the seat plate 2. A protective sleeve 15 made of soft material is sleeved on the middle part of the handrail structure 12. The protective sleeve 15 can be made of sponge or silica gel. The bottoms of the left and right handrail structures 12 are fixedly connected through a connecting sleeve 14, and the bottoms of the handrail structures 12 are slidingly inserted into the connecting sleeve 14 and limited by limiting structures, such as the elastic limiting protrusion structures 8. This facilitates the adjustment of the width between the two side handrail structures 12.
